ZZ Top was forced to cancel his Northern Quest Resort and Casino concert this summer with Robert Cray due to an artist scheduling conflict.

The concert, originally scheduled for July 29, was a part of the eighth annual Pepsi Outdoor Summer Concert Series. The series features John Fogerty, Brad Paisley, Huey Lewis and the News, Joan Jett, Rascal Flatts, and more artists of various genres. There has been no announcement yet regarding the act that will replace ZZ Top.

However, the legendary rockers have many more shows on the horizon; they will begin touring this April in El Paso, Texas, and continue across the U.S. Then, on May 25, they will kick-off a month long “Blues And Bayous” tour with John Fogerty in Atlantic City, New Jersey. The tour will run throughout June, wrapping up in Welch, Minnesota on June 29.

Both artists are excited to work with one another, explaining that they’re going to toss a coin to see who is going to start and stop the show each night. ZZ Top guitarist Billy Gibbons describes it as a “collaboration experience” for both the bands and the fans.

“I’ve been wanting to kind of hook up with Billy or ZZ for a long time,”  Fogerty said, according to antiMusic. “I think we’ve traded emails. I ran into him down somewhere and I was playing and Billy was playing the next night. I had him come into my show and we did ‘Sharp Dressed Man.’ It was a lot of fun. He sent me a couple of emails. I think he even gave me a CD or two that he labelled ‘Big Ol’ Blues.’ There was a whole bunch of great old songs on there. We’ve been trying for a while and it finally has fallen into place, which I’m delighted about.”
